Apache Tapestry - 安装

在本章中,我们将讨论如何在我们的机器上安装Tapestry.

先决条件

Tapestry唯一的依赖是 Core Java 的. Tapestry是独立开发的,不使用任何第三方库/框架.即使是tapestry使用的IoC库也是从头开始开发的.用tapestry编写的Web应用程序可以从控制台本身构建和部署.

我们可以使用 Maven,Eclipse Jetty 来改进发展经验. Maven提供快速启动应用程序模板和选项,以便在Java的事实上的开发服务器Jetty中托管应用程序. Eclipse提供了广泛的项目管理功能,并且与maven集成良好.

理想的tapestry应用程序开发需要以下 :

  • Java 1.6或更高版本

  • Apache Maven

  • Eclipse IDE

  • Jetty Server

验证Maven安装

希望您已在计算机上安装了Maven.要验证Maven安装,请键入下面给出的命令 :

mvn --version

您可以看到响应如下所示 :

Apache Maven 3.3.9 (bb52d8502b132ec0a5a3f4c09453c07478323dc5; 2015-1110T22:11:47+05:30) 
Maven home: /Users/workspace/maven/apache-maven-3.3.9 
Java version: 1.8.0_92, vendor: Oracle Corporation 
Java home: /Library/Java/JavaVirtualMachines/jdk1.8.0_92.jdk/Contents/Home/jre 
Default locale: en_US, platform encoding: UTF-8 
OS name: "mac os x", version: "10.11.4", arch: "x86_64", family: "mac"

如果未安装Maven,请下载并安装最新版本的maven访问 Maven 网站.

下载Tapestry

最新版本的tapestry是5.4,可以从.下载 Tapestry 网站.下载二进制包就足够了.如果我们使用Maven快速启动模板,则无需单独下载Tapestry. Maven自动下载必要的Tapestry Jars并配置应用程序.我们将在下一章讨论如何使用Maven创建基本的Tapestry应用程序.